Nursing Jobs in Nevada
Nursing jobs in Nevada are concentrated in Las Vegas, Henderson, and Reno, where health systems like HCA Healthcare, Dignity Health, and University Medical Center of Southern Nevada maintain large clinical workforces across acute care, emergency, and intensive care settings. Demand runs from new graduate positions through senior charge nurse and nurse manager roles, with consistent openings in critical care, med-surg, and behavioral health. Nursing Jobs in Nevada: Frequently Asked Questions
How do you become a nursing in Nevada?
To work as a registered nurse in Nevada, you must graduate from an accredited nursing program and pass the NCLEX-RN exam, then apply for licensure through the Nevada State Board of Nursing. Nevada participates in the Nurse Licensure Compact, so nurses already holding a compact license from another member state may practice without obtaining a separate Nevada license. Licensed practical nurses follow a parallel path through the same board using the NCLEX-PN.

Which Nevada cities have the most nursing jobs?
Las Vegas, Reno, and Carson City lead Nevada for nursing openings. Las Vegas drives the largest share of postings because of its dense concentration of major hospital campuses and a fast-growing population that keeps inpatient and emergency demand consistently high, while Reno's position as northern Nevada's regional medical hub sustains steady hiring at its health system anchors and specialty clinics.

How can I get hired as a nursing in Nevada with little or no experience?
The most realistic entry path is a new graduate residency program, which large Nevada health systems including HCA Healthcare and University Medical Center of Southern Nevada run specifically for nurses without professional experience. These structured programs pair new grads with preceptors in units like med-surg or telemetry before moving to more specialized floors. Holding an active Nevada RN license and a BSN gives candidates a measurable edge, and candidates coming from certified nursing assistant or patient care technician roles often secure their first RN position faster by applying internally.
